From db8474fdb98a27f0d5de2fe85ecd6885c812c4b5 Mon Sep 17 00:00:00 2001
From: "N. Geisler" <ngeisler@fachschaft.informatik.tu-darmstadt.de>
Date: Fri, 11 Oct 2019 18:50:49 +0200
Subject: [PATCH] create and register event model

---
 AKModel/admin.py  |  6 ++++++
 AKModel/models.py | 12 ++++++++++++
 2 files changed, 18 insertions(+)

diff --git a/AKModel/admin.py b/AKModel/admin.py
index 846f6b4..8c48c1e 100644
--- a/AKModel/admin.py
+++ b/AKModel/admin.py
@@ -1 +1,7 @@
 # Register your models here.
+
+from django.contrib import admin
+
+from AKModel.models import Event
+
+admin.site.register(Event)
diff --git a/AKModel/models.py b/AKModel/models.py
index 6b20219..05f5285 100644
--- a/AKModel/models.py
+++ b/AKModel/models.py
@@ -1 +1,13 @@
 # Create your models here.
+
+from django.db import models
+
+
+class Event(models.Model):
+    """ An event supplies the frame for all Aks.
+    """
+    name = models.CharField(max_length=64, unique=True, verbose_name='Name', help_text='Name or iteration of the event')
+    start = models.DateTimeField(verbose_name='Start', help_text='Time the event begins')
+    end = models.DateTimeField(verbose_name='End', help_text='Time the event ends')
+    place = models.CharField(max_length=128, verbose_name='Place', help_text='City etc. where the event takes place')
+    active = models.BooleanField(verbose_name='Active State', help_text='Marks currently active events')
-- 
GitLab